Padres News

The San Diego Padres pulled off another thrilling comeback, overcoming a four-run deficit against the Arizona Diamondbacks to secure a win, thanks in part to Mason Miller's record-setting performance. Miller not only logged his 10th save but also established a new franchise record for the longest scoreless streak, showcasing that the bullpen is the backbone of this team right now. Meanwhile, the struggles of Nick Castellanos, who’s limping along with a .404 OPS, are raising concerns about his fit in the lineup. As the Padres sit at 17-8 and in first place, they’ve now won six consecutive series, but the fading prospects like Tirso Ornelas remind us that the road ahead isn’t without its pitfalls. With their rising momentum, they’ll look to keep the good vibes rolling in Mexico City.

Mason Miller makes history, closes out comeback win for Padres
Gaslamp Ball
Mason Miller makes history, closes out comeback win for Padres
The San Diego Padres found themselves down by four runs after starter German Marquez struggled to get the third out of the second inning against the Arizona Diamondbacks at Estadio Alfredo Harp Helu in Mexico City. The Padres mounted their comeback and scored six unanswered runs to set Mason Miller up to get his 10th […]
